FROM: David Rivera - Principal Planner
TRANSMITTAL: March 13, 2013
PROJECT NUMBER: T14CM08968
ADDRESS: 2202 E PINE STREET
PROPOSED PROJECT: ATTACHED CARPORT



COMMENTS: the following comments are relative to an application for a Design Development Option (DDO) (UDC 3.11.1).


This site is located in the R-1 zone (UDC 4.7.8). A single-family residence (SFR) is a permitted use in this zone (Table 4.8-2). See Use-Specific Standards 4.9.7.B.5 - 9.

The minimum setback is the greater of six (6) feet, or two-thirds (2/3) the height of the structure's wall facing each interior property line (Table 6.3-2.A).

The applicant is applying for a building permit for an unpermitted carport structure. The structure was constructed one (1'-4") foot four (4") to a minimum of one (1) foot from the property line and requires construction of a fire rated wall adjacent to the west property line.

The minimum building setback is the greatest of six (6) feet or 2/3 the height of 9'-10" of the exterior west carport wall from design grade. The required setback based on the proposed height is six (6) feet six (6) inches from the property line. A DDO is required.
